From b2dbd84b019648d59df5046f154a30c10b6d7eca Mon Sep 17 00:00:00 2001 From: chai Date: Sun, 17 Mar 2019 11:47:43 +0800 Subject: *luax --- Source/3rdParty/Luax/luax_class.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'Source/3rdParty/Luax/luax_class.cpp') diff --git a/Source/3rdParty/Luax/luax_class.cpp b/Source/3rdParty/Luax/luax_class.cpp index 3840d00..8c94248 100644 --- a/Source/3rdParty/Luax/luax_class.cpp +++ b/Source/3rdParty/Luax/luax_class.cpp @@ -146,8 +146,8 @@ namespace Luax lua_setfield(L, -2, "Extend"); // .base 用来索引到基类 - lua_pushvalue(L, baseClass); - lua_setfield(L, -2, "base"); + lua_pushvalue(L, baseClass); // base class + lua_setfield(L, -2, "__base"); lua_pushvalue(L, -1); // class table lua_setfield(L, -2, "__index"); -- cgit v1.1-26-g67d0